Baglan Station may surprise newcomers with its simplicity. The absence of a ticket office means travelers should purchase their tickets ahead online. Luckily, the station features step-free access, making it an accessible option for passengers with limited mobility. Expect to find no waiting rooms or refreshment facilities here; instead, you'll be greeted with a small seating area and eight bicycle spaces.
While there are no ticket barriers, the small station plays its role without excessive frills. Commuters will appreciate the complimentary parking with 23 spaces, tailored more towards the convenience of short visits than long-term parking. To top it off, there are no accessible spaces available, which could be a deterrent for some car users with mobility issues.
Navigating onward from Baglan is straightforward, provided you're armed with a bit of patience. There is no direct bicycle hire available, but cycling aficionados can safely store their bikes at the station. Should you find that train services are disrupted, the designated replacement bus stop is stationed conveniently by the entrance. While Shiplake Station doesn't boast a ticket office, it is equipped with ticket machines, making it convenient for travelers to purchase and collect tickets on-site. The station ensures accessibility for all with step-free access and accessible ticket machines that cater to passengers with mobility challenges. Although you won't find refreshment facilities or shops here, the inviting village of Shiplake offers various local eateries and shops to discover.
The station provides convenient connections for those planning to travel beyond Shiplake. For travelers seeking to reach major airports, you can seamlessly change at Reading for connections to Heathrow and Gatwick airports. However, it's worth noting that there are no direct taxi services available at the station. Instead, a bus stop for rail replacement services is conveniently located by the War Memorial, guiding passengers to their next destination.
